The North America wind pump market is gaining traction due to the increasing demand for renewable energy sources. Wind pumps are used to pump water for agricultural, industrial, and residential applications, offering a sustainable and cost-effective solution. With advancements in wind turbine technology, these pumps provide a reliable alternative to traditional energy-consuming pumps. The growing emphasis on reducing carbon footprints has further fueled the adoption of wind energy systems. North America, particularly the U.S. and Canada, is investing in wind pump installations to meet sustainable water pumping needs. The region's favorable climate conditions and abundant wind resources contribute to the market's expansion. Additionally, wind pumps offer low maintenance costs and can operate in remote areas where access to electricity is limited. This shift towards cleaner energy is expected to drive market growth in the coming years.

Despite its potential, the North America wind pump market faces several restraints. High upfront installation costs can be a barrier to widespread adoption, particularly for small-scale or rural users. Wind pumps are also highly dependent on wind availability, which can create reliability issues in areas with inconsistent wind speeds. Additionally, the cost of land and space for installing large wind pumps in urban areas may pose challenges. While technological advancements are making wind pumps more affordable, some end-users may still hesitate due to the initial investment required. Competing technologies, such as solar pumps and grid-connected systems, may further limit the growth of the wind pump market. Moreover, maintenance requirements and limited access to specialized technicians in remote locations could hinder market expansion. Regulatory policies and subsidies play a significant role in mitigating these challenges, but their inconsistency across regions can create market fragmentation.

Technological advancements in the North America wind pump market have significantly improved the efficiency and cost-effectiveness of these systems. Modern wind pumps are now equipped with advanced turbine designs, energy storage capabilities, and automated control systems, ensuring higher performance and reliability. The development of hybrid systems combining wind and solar energy is another notable advancement, offering more consistent energy generation. Moreover, innovations in materials have led to more durable and weather-resistant pumps, reducing maintenance costs. Industry evolution has been marked by the entry of new players and the enhancement of existing wind turbine technologies. These advancements have made wind pumps a more attractive option for various sectors, including agriculture and remote water pumping applications. The focus on reducing the environmental impact of energy production has propelled the wind pump market into the forefront of sustainable energy solutions. The continual evolution of wind turbine technology is expected to further boost market growth in the coming years.
